“Mental Health… Patient Courage and Community Culture”… Symposium on Alexandria Today’s Rights


Alexandria Asmaa Ali Badr

Tuesday, February 21, 2023 05:00 AM

Organized by the Faculty of Law Alexandria University A dialogue meeting that took place today in the small theater hall at the Bibliotheca Alexandrina Conference Center, in the presence of Ambassador Nabila Makram, Dr. Abdel Nasser Omar, Professor of Psychiatry, and Dr. Nasser Loza, President of the World Federation for Mental Health.

This comes within the framework of the cultural and dialogue meetings organized by the Faculty of Law, Alexandria University, under the auspices of Dr. Mohamed El Feki, Dean of the Faculty, and Dr. Suzy Nashed, Vice Dean for Community Service and Environmental Development.
